Output 76f2130393d03184cf3f80a8ed28e400f9cd776ec0524dc45658c622eae3dc4c:0

value
305508126
script pubkey
OP_0 OP_PUSHBYTES_20 c43a33e8ee37dff9fda5fe87ba627f750d04b833
address
bc1qcsar868wxl0lnld9l6rm5cnlw5xsfwpnmxc8zm
transaction
76f2130393d03184cf3f80a8ed28e400f9cd776ec0524dc45658c622eae3dc4c
spent
true